The Role:
As an Asset Lifecycle Support Specialist in our Parts organization, you will balance parts availability, inventory health and working capital across assigned stockrooms. You will use data to set the right parameters, optimise strategic stock, and drive returns and obsolescence actions to ensure the right part is available at the right time for our customers.
In addition to core inventory planning responsibilities, you will play a key role in localising and optimising Predictive Operating Cost (POC) models. This involves validating global cost frameworks against Southern African operating conditions, leveraging your own technical insight as well as information gathered through structured collaboration with site-based teams, Product Masters, and technical support groups.
